#598ddb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#598ddb is composed of 34.9% red, 55.3% green and 85.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.4% cyan, 35.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 216 degrees, a saturation of 64.4% and a lightness of 60.4%. #598ddb color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#001bb7.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

Shades and Tints of #598ddb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02060b is the darkest color, while #fafc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#598ddb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#97999d is the less saturated color, while #3a87fa is the most saturated one.
